I undertook my week of work experience at Coles located in Westfield Fountain Gate Shopping Centre. The work experience began right after the school break and went on for 5 days (from the 11th to the 15th of April). The hours of work were from 9am to 5 pm however an hour of lunch break was set each day at 12pm. The amount of work that was set was reliant to the supervisor and the amount of work that was needed for that day.

Some of the daily tasks and responsibilities that were set were stocking shelves, facing products, rearranging the goods, learning how and what to pack in grocery bags, stripping and reapplying new labels, helping out customers and more duties to display the products neatly so it would seem appealing to the consumers.
